How well-connected a domain is across the web. Domains ranked near #1 are reachable from almost anywhere in very few steps.
How trusted a domain is based on incoming links from other authoritative sites. Calculated from Common Crawl's web graph data.
A 0–100 score showing what percentage of all indexed domains this domain outranks. Higher is better. Score of 95 = beats 95% of all domains.
| Tier | Rank Range | What It Means |
|---|---|---|
| ELITE | #1 – #100 | The most prominent domains on the web |
| TOP 1K | #101 – #1,000 | Major web properties |
| TOP 10K | #1,001 – #10,000 | Well-established domains |
| TOP 100K | #10,001 – #100,000 | Recognized domains with solid presence |
| TOP 1M | #100,001 – #1,000,000 | Active domains with moderate presence |
| LONG TAIL | #1,000,001+ | Smaller or newer domains |
All rank data comes from Common Crawl's Web Graph — a nonprofit that crawls billions of web pages and publishes the data openly. AI models like ChatGPT, Claude, and Gemini use this data for training.
This tool does not connect to Google, Bing, or any search engine. All lookups are performed against the locally hosted database on this server.
Data coverage: This online tool uses Common Crawl's latest domain-level Web Graph — the March–May 2026 release (cc-main-2026-mar-apr-may), covering 118.8 million domains. Common Crawl publishes a new web graph every one to two months, and this database is refreshed to track the latest release.
